The episode discusses the dual nature of ego in sports, highlighting its importance and potential pitfalls.

The SOS team dives into the multifaceted concept of ego in sports, discussing its dual nature as both a necessary asset and a potential liability. They explore how a healthy ego drives athletes to excel and seek leadership roles, while an unchecked ego can lead to arrogance and team dysfunction.
